To assess the safety and the efficacy of intravenous infusion of autologous bone marrowderived stem cells (BMSC) in subacute middle cerebral artery (MCA) infarct. Subject and method: A prospective, open-label, non-randomized was performed in patients with MCA infarct, within 7-40 days from onset.

The statistical validities of the official Japanese classifications of activities of daily living (ADLs), including bedriddenness ranks (BR) and cognitive function scores (CFS), have yet to be assessed. To this aim, we evaluated the ability of BR and CFS to assess ADLs using inter-rater reliability and criterion-related validity.

Barthel Index (BI) is one of the most widely utilized tools for assessing functional independence in activities of daily living. Most existing BI studies used populations with specific diseases (e.g., Alzheimer’s and stroke) to test prognostic factors of BI scores; however, the generalization of these findings was limited when the target populations varied.

The efficiency of combining modified acupuncture and motor relearning method on post-stroke patients
Combining modern medicine and traditional medicine in the rehabilitation of post-stroke motor deficit has shown interesting results. Many studies on modified acupuncture, a combination of modern and traditional techniques, have proven its effectiveness in motor rehabilitation in post-stroke patients. Furthermore, the effectiveness of the motor relearning method in the treatment of post-stroke paralysis has been elucidated. Therefore, our study aims to determine whether the combination between modified acupuncture and motor relearning method can improve treatment outcomes.

To identify the percentage of patients who develop spasticity 3 months after stroke and the predictive factors of spasticity after acute stroke. Subjects and methods: In a prospective cohort study, 77 consecutive patients with clinical signs of central paresis due to a stroke were examined in the acute stage and 59 patients completed the re-examination 3 months later.
